Comprehending the Healing Timeline
Once you have actually gone through cataract surgical treatment, it is very important for you to comprehend the timeline of your healing. The first few days after the surgical treatment are vital for your healing procedure. cataract surgery at 35 might experience moderate discomfort and fuzzy vision during this time around, however it must progressively enhance.
Within a week, most people see a substantial enhancement in their vision. Nonetheless, it's important to remember that everyone's healing timeline might differ. It usually takes regarding a month for your eyes to completely recover and for your vision to maintain.
During this time around, it's important to follow your medical professional's instructions relating to eye declines, medications, and any limitations on physical activities.
Taking Care Of Common Post-Operative Symptoms
To manage common post-operative signs and symptoms after cataract surgery, you may experience specific discomforts and must be prepared to address them. Here are some suggestions to help you take care of these signs and guarantee a smooth recovery:
- ** Eye irritability **: Use recommended eye decreases and prevent scrubing your eyes.
- ** Fuzzy vision **: Rest your eyes and prevent tasks that stress your eyes, such as analysis or utilizing digital gadgets.
- ** Light sensitivity **: Wear sunglasses or a hat with a broad brim when outdoors, and dim the lights inside.
- ** Dry eyes **: Usage man-made rips as suggested by your physician to keep your eyes moist.
- ** Moderate pain **: Over the counter painkiller like acetaminophen can assist relieve any kind of pain you may experience.
By following these tips and closely following your physician's instructions, you can efficiently manage and reduce any post-operative signs you may experience.
Tips for a Smooth and Effective Healing
As you continue your trip in the direction of a smooth and effective recuperation after cataract surgery, it is essential to focus on rest and follow your physician's instructions closely. Relaxing enables your eyes to recover correctly and prevents any kind of pressure or issues.
Avoid any type of exhausting activities, specifically those that call for bending, lifting, or stressing, as they can tax your eyes and delay the recovery procedure.
In addition, make certain to take any type of prescribed drugs as directed by your doctor. These medications help reduce inflammation and prevent infection.
Maintain your eyes secured by putting on sunglasses when outdoors and avoiding messy or smoky atmospheres.
Last but not least, go to all follow-up appointments with your doctor to make sure that your recuperation is proceeding efficiently and any kind of prospective problems are addressed promptly.
